Output c266e88a914b8ffbaa80c959ca2e20982635418359b28c9ab0402ff7b045b81d:1

value
17475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fa84130303e514c5a64892ff84256cf0a334ca2 OP_EQUAL
address
3GFCvaitXLm9V1ackTSWkq5zactTSu7hr9
transaction
c266e88a914b8ffbaa80c959ca2e20982635418359b28c9ab0402ff7b045b81d
spent
true